Lens will host Montpellier in a Ligue 1 fixture at Stade Bollaert Delelis on Saturday. The hosts are heading into the match on the back of a narrow 1-0 defeat to Lille last Sunday, while Montpellier suffered a 2-0 defeat to Monaco on the same day. Lens are currently occupying fourth position in the standings, having 21 points from 10 games, five points adrift of leaders Paris Saint-Germain. The visitors, meanwhile, are sitting at the 10th position, with 12 points. 

Lens, who finished seventh in the Ligue 1 standings last season, have made an impressive start this term, having recorded six wins and three draws thus far. Les Sang et suffered their only defeat of the campaign against Lille last weekend, courtesy of Jonathan David’s lone goal, from the penalty spot, on the stroke of half-time. Although Lens had an opportunity to level things up, Florian Sotoca saw his spot kick kept out by Lucas Chevalier, 15 minutes from time. 

Montpellier, on the other hand, conceded two times against Monaco to suffer their sixth league defeat of the campaign. Breel Embolo broke the deadlock, on the stroke of half-time, before Myron Boadu doubled the lead, ten minutes from time to hand the defeat to La Paillade.  It was Montpellier’s fourth defeat in the last five games. But, despite the spate of losses, La Paillade lie in the middle of the points table, with 12 points, four clear of relegation zone.

Probable Lineups

Lens goalkeeper Wuilker Farinez is sidelined with an ankle injury, while defender Jonathan Grandit remains out with a collarbone injury. Therefore Facundo Medina is expected to partner Kevin Danso and Massadio Haidara in the back-three. As for Montpellier, midfielder Jordan Ferri is unavailable for Saturday’s game, because of a suspension. Therefore, either Leo Leroy or. Khalil Fayad could join Teji Savanier in the engine room.

Lens probable starting lineup: Samba, Danso, Medina, Haidara, Frankowski, Abdul Samed, Fofana, Machado, Costa, Sotoca, Openda  

Montpellier probable starting lineup: Omlin, Sacko, Julien, Esteve, Cozza, Leroy, Chotard, Nordin, Savanier, Mavididi, Wahi
